More About The Name Oedipus
The name Oedipus is of ancient Greek origin. It is derived from Greek mythology and is most famously associated with the tragic figure Oedipus Rex (or Oedipus the King) in the play written by Sophocles.
Read MoreIn Greek mythology, Oedipus was the son of King Laius and Queen Jocasta of Thebes. It was prophesied that he would kill his father and marry his mother. In an attempt to avoid this fate, his parents abandoned him as a baby. However, fate played its course, and Oedipus unknowingly fulfilled the prophecy, only realizing the truth later in life. This tragic story has become a classic in literature and theater.
